Gamma-ray production cross sections for fast neutron interactions with Al, Ni, Cu, and Nb

Gamma-ray production cross sections have been measured for the (n,x..gamma..) reactions in Al, Ni, Cu, and Nb at the neutron energies of 5.3, 5.9, 6.4 and 7.0 MeV. The Dynamitron accelerator and a deuterium gas target were used to produce pulsed monoenergetic neutrons. Gamma-rays were detected with a heavily shielded 70-cm/sup 3/ coaxial Ge(Li) detector placed at an angle of 125/sup 0/. A time-of-flight technique was adopted to discriminate against pulses due to scattered neutrons and background radiations. Absolute cross sections of discrete gamma-ray lines are obtained. Total and unresolved gamma-ray production cross sections are also obtained by unfolding the pulse height spectra with a modified FERDOR code. The present results are discussed in comparison with previous data, and are in general agreement with those of ORNL.
